验证码在网站开发中扮演着非常重要的角色,其主要作用包括以下几个方面。
1、防止机器人或自动化工具恶意攻击:验证码可以有效地防止机器人或自动化工具进行恶意操作,如批量注册、登录、刷票等,通过设置验证码,网站可以阻止这些自动化工具的滥用,保护网站的安全和稳定运行。

2、提高账户安全性:在注册或修改账户信息时,验证码可以防止未经授权的访问和欺诈行为,用户输入正确的验证码可以验证其身份,从而保护账户信息不被非法获取和使用。
3、提升用户体验:对于一些需要频繁输入信息的操作,如注册、登录等,验证码可以避免用户长时间输入复杂的密码或个人信息,提高用户体验,一些有趣的验证码设计还可以增加用户的互动体验。
4、防止垃圾邮件和广告骚扰:验证码还可以用于防止垃圾邮件和广告的发送,通过验证用户的真实性,网站可以避免被滥用发送垃圾邮件和广告,保护用户的合法权益。
5、数据验证:在某些情况下,验证码还可以用于验证用户输入的数据是否真实有效,在提交表单时,验证码可以确保用户输入的数据不是随机生成的虚假数据。
验证码在网站开发中的作用主要是提高网站的安全性、保护用户权益、提升用户体验以及验证数据的真实性。





